Available actions
Your OpenClaw agents can call any of these Cloudflare api key actions directly through Molted's managed MCP layer. No wrappers, no boilerplate.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_CREATE_DNS_RECORD
Tool to create a new DNS record in a Cloudflare zone. Use when you need to add a record (A, CNAME, TXT, MX, etc.) to a specified zone.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_CREATE_LOCKDOWN_RULE
Tool to create a Zone Lockdown rule. Use when you need to restrict access to specific URL patterns to defined IPs/CIDR ranges. Use after confirming zone_id.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_CREATE_RULE_IN_RULESET
Tool to add a rule to an existing ruleset. Use when you need to append or insert a new rule in a Cloudflare ruleset.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_CREATE_RULESET
Tool to create an account- or zone-scoped ruleset. Use after defining your ruleset details and selecting the correct scope.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_DELETE_DNS_RECORD
Tool to delete a DNS record. Use when you need to remove a specific DNS record from a zone after confirming both zone and record IDs.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_DELETE_DNSSEC
Tool to delete DNSSEC records for a zone. Use after disabling DNSSEC at the registrar to remove DNSSEC configuration.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_DELETE_RULE_FROM_RULESET
Tool to delete a specific rule from a ruleset. Use when you need to remove an outdated or incorrect rule from an account or zone ruleset after confirming IDs.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_DELETE_RULESET
Tool to delete all versions of a ruleset. Use when you need to remove a ruleset from an account or zone after confirming no references exist.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_DELETE_ZONE
Tool to delete an existing zone. Use after confirming the zone_id to permanently remove the zone.
CLOUDFLARE_API_KEY_GET_ENTRYPOINT_RULESET_VERSION
Tool to get a specific version of an entry point ruleset. Use after determining the ruleset phase and version.

How the connection works
Cloudflare api key connects with an API key you provide once; it is encrypted at rest and never shipped inside the agent's pod. Everything runs through Molted's managed MCP layer, so there is no integration code to write and nothing to keep running.
01
Your OpenClaw agent asks for Cloudflare api key when a task needs it.
02
Authorize Cloudflare api key once (API key). Credentials are encrypted at rest and scoped to what you allow.
03
It reads and writes to Cloudflare api key autonomously, inside your guardrails, with full audit and revocable access.
